Output 14f21e8343d1cdefb6bcf68aea572602f3c425058437add60bc5591908016662:0

value
3588719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ec90b1c0283d28ccd0f7da71bb52e451f35a1dd OP_EQUAL
address
35xPr7DatHxXutY83wV5n7SsrZ7NJ4fmz3
transaction
14f21e8343d1cdefb6bcf68aea572602f3c425058437add60bc5591908016662
spent
true